Younes Bnou Marzouk is a French-born Moroccan footballer who plays for FC Lugano and the Morocco U23 national football team.[1][2]

Juventus

He signed with Juventus in the summer of 2013 on a three year-contract. According to the media, the fee was €500,000. A substantial sum for a player who was only 17 years old, and that never had played at the highest level.

KVC Westerlo (loan)

Bnou Marzouk joined KVC Westerlo on loan in 2015.

Angers (loan)

In 2016, he joined Angers SCO on loan.

FC Chiasso (loan)

In 2017, Bnou Marzouk was loaned to FC Chiasso.

Lugano

He signed permanently for FC Lugano on 21 July 2017.
